Abstract

Experiments were carried out in a half-column of a spout-fluid bed, incorporating the central flow in addition to the auxiliary side flow. A binary particle mixture containing coarse and fine glass beads was investigated.
Six different flow patterns-such as spouting with aeration (SA) and spout-fluidization (SF) -were identified and mapped as regimes depending on the relative values of the central and the auxiliary air flow rates. Also, compared with the regime map for coarse particles only, it was recognized that a binary-particle mixture made the amount of gas flow to form SA or SF region small, but the operation range for SA or SF became narrow and the size segregation in the direction of radius appeared.
